Welcome aboard — this ticket tracks recurring configuration drift in GridWeaver, our crossword generator service. The nodes in the Marlow cluster were patched manually during last month's incident, and their settings no longer match what's in the deploy repo. Symptoms include inconsistent grid symmetry rules and differing dictionary weights between instances. New team members: do not copy settings from a live node; always use the repo. For reference during reconciliation, the intended configuration values are as follows.

deployment values, fafog-kajef:
joreth:
  pin: 4254
  tenant: lamius
  seal: seal_f7a8fd37
  metrics_host: metrics.joreth.merlaqgrid.internal
  standby_team: tamys
  escalation: casir-casdor
  nonce: a08045

**CI note: Quillbus schema registry validation failures**

If the Quillbus event pipeline fails at the `schema-check` stage, the registry is usually rejecting a backward-incompatible change, not flaking. Check the compatibility mode on the subject first — most teams should be on BACKWARD. Re-running won't help until the schema is fixed or the mode is adjusted by the platform team. For escalation, include the failing build token printed below.

trace token, bafop-bagug: htk4_54e2

Minutes — Management Meeting, Veltrion Group

Attendees: R. Okafor, L. Brandt, M. Sezal.

Leadership confirmed a hiring freeze across the Coastal Systems division effective immediately. Open requisitions are paused, not cancelled. Sales leads should continue pipeline work as normal; account coverage will be redistributed by Brandt's team next week. No customer-facing communication is required or permitted at this stage. The rationale is set out in the note below.

board note of tawip-fajop: Lamwynix Holdings is in early talks to buy Tammirax Works for about $473.8 million. The Istax launch date is November 23, and nothing goes to the press before then. Legal wants the Aldielek Partners term sheet countersigned before May 19.

CI note for the weekly sync: the Liftwright elevator-dispatch simulator job has been flaking on the nightly matrix. Root cause appears to be nondeterministic passenger-arrival seeding when the runner clock skews; pinning the seed in the harness stabilized ten consecutive runs. We also raised the car-assignment timeout from 2s to 5s on the slow runners. The last green run carries the trace token below.

build token for fawef-tawip: htk14_e61e571215dd6c